The first one is the Oscar-nominated Birdman. Now maybe I am just not intelligent enough for this film, but I really didn't enjoy it. I mean the premise was cool and it was beautifully shot. Michael Keaton and Edward Norton acted really well, and even Emma Stone did an ok job, but I just did not enjoy the film at all! It was very slow and nothing really seemed to happen, it was almost like watching a documentary. I really was thoroughly disappointed, but like I said, maybe I was just too stupid! Have to be fair to the film though, it had a couple of pretty funny moments!

The second film I went to see was Woman in Black 2: Angel of Death, and oh my god did I regret seeing that! It was jumpy and very "hide behind a pillow" scary, like seriously. I spent such an unholy amount of time cowering away from the screen watching that film. It's been a long time since a film scared me like that though so it was really nice in a way! I was just glad to get home and get a good night's sleep! Seriously, if you like jumpy, scary films like that I totally recommend you go and see it, and if you're thinking about seeing Birdman, see Woman in Black instead, trust me you'll thank me for it!
